Abstract
A general three-dimensional boundary integral formulation for pile groups is used to obtain a set of dynamic interaction factors for a number of soil profiles and for a wide range of pile and soil parameters. The formulation employs the Green's functions for barrel loads and disk loads in layered semi-infinite media to couple the dynamic response of the soil mass to that of the piles by invoking the equilibrium and compatibility requirements.
